SEQ Women’s & QFA Colts Grand Final Venues Announcement

AFL Queensland wishes to advise that following the finalisation of Grand Final qualifiers in all SEQ senior women’s competitions, a number of venue changes have occurred.

The uniqueness of the 2020 season timing, coupled with venue constraints, required multiple Grand Finals to be scheduled on the same day. With the Grand Finalists of all competitions now known, a number of challenges have emerged for clubs where they have teams spread across two venues. In an endeavour to support clubs in regards to players, volunteers and supporters, AFL Queensland has re-aligned all QFAW Grand Final games that were originally scheduled for Yeronga. Similarly, the QFA Colts Grand Final has been rescheduled, with Victoria Point and Aspley now playing on Saturday at Sandgate at 9.30am.  

The QFAW D2 North Grand Final between Noosa and Hinterland, will now align with the QFA D1 Hart Sport Grand Final day at Moreton Bay, with the game to commence at 10am.

Bond University will play host to four women’s Grand Finals on Sunday, with Jimboomba and Beenleigh kickstarting the day at 10am in the QFAW D2 South decider.  Yeronga and Coorparoo will go head to head in the Development League clash at midday, before the QAFLW decider between Coolangatta and Yeronga at 2pm. QFAW D1 heavyweights, Surfers Paradise and Southport, will bookend the day at 4.30pm.

AFL Queensland would like to acknowledge and thank the participating teams and the host clubs for supporting these changes and allowing them to be ratified so quickly.
